Lunchtime Talk - Eelscape to the County | Robinswood Hill Country Park
May 13, 2025 (UTC+1)ENDED
Gloucester Tops
Hearing about Eelscapes, you may be conjuring up images of eels dominating the landscape? In a way they once did as they were so abundant in Gloucestershire, now they are critically endangered and urgently need our support. But the Eelscapes project is so much more than eels.
The River Severn's natural floodplain has been drastically altered by humans over hundreds of years. And the vision of Eelscapes is to return these floodplains to a more natural condition by developing a range of carefully targeted conservation actions . Examples include changes to ditch networks, creating ponds and water features, and working with land-owners to change their farming practices.
Ben Spencer, Eelscapes Stakeholder Adviser, will share with us how Gloucestershire Wildlife Trust,
WWT
, the
Environment Agency
and 22 local are working together to develop a network of connected wetland sites along the Severn Vale corridor and what this means for wildlife and people.

FFIO Community Tour: Gloucester | Kyrouz Auditorium, Gloucester City Hall
May 21, 2025 (UTC-4)ENDED
Gloucester Tops
Join the Federal Funds and Infrastructure Office (FFIO)
on Wednesday, May 21, 2025 for an information session for local officials and community advocates to assist in successful federal grant applications.
FFIO Director Quentin Palfrey will present an overview of how to identify the right grants and access technical assistance and matching state funds. This event will outline how FFIO can help municipalities and regional stakeholders successfully navigate the application processes. After the presentation you will have an opportunity to speak directly with state officials about your community's needs.
FFIO was created by the Healey-Driscoll Administration to ensure that Massachusetts benefits from the robust federal grant programs currently available. In September 2024, Governor Healey authorized the Act to Provide for Competitiveness and Infrastructure Investment Act which allows for up to $800 million to be invested over three years to aggressively pursue federal funding opportunities.
